Definitions
- This invention relates to lubricating compositions for use in diesel engines that use biofuels.
- biodiesel fuels have aspects which demand improvement simply in fuel terms in that their viscosities and pour points are rather high, and they are prone to oxidise because, being derived from plant oils, they contain many unsaturated fatty acids. Furthermore, these biodiesel fuels may compete directly with edible vegetable oils, and so they have not been studied as much as the above-mentioned alcohol fuels as alternatives to gasoline, and there have hardly been any attempts to improve lubricating oils in association with biodiesel fuels.
- the inventors have discovered that it is possible to inhibit ageing, and in particular degradation of the detergent performance of the lubricating oil, even after admixture with biodiesel fuel, by combining different types of anti-oxidant, a phenolic anti-oxidant and an amine-based anti-oxidant, in the lubricating oil composition.
- the present invention provides a lubricating composition for use in diesel engines compatible with biofuel, the lubricating composition comprising a base oil belonging to Group III and/or Group II of the API base oil categories, from 0.5 to 5% by mass of a phenolic anti-oxidant and from 0.5 to 5% by mass of an amine-based anti-oxidant, the total content of the anti-oxidants being at least 2% by mass.
- this invention it is possible to inhibit rapid degradation of the detergent performance and accelerated ageing of the lubricating oil, even after admixture of biodiesel fuel in the lubricating oil, by using different types of anti-oxidant, a phenolic antioxidant and an amine-based anti-oxidant, together, and thus it is possible to use the lubricating oil stably over a long period.
- biodiesel oils differ substantially from light oils is the content of constituent oxygen atoms. Also, it is believed that, since they contain double bonds derived from unsaturated fatty acids, the combustion reaction itself differs .
- the flash point is higher than in light oils and they are more prone to evaporate.
- the reaction may cease in the elementary process on the way to complete combustion, and the unreacted portion will often mix with the lubricating oil or the unburnt constituents themselves will be mixed with the lubricating oil, causing the formation of sludge in the lubricating oil and accelerating ageing of the lubricating oil through oxidation .
- the lubricating oils will be characterised by being used under more rigorous conditions even than when exposed to high temperatures when using only light oils as the fuel.
- base oils of this invention it is possible to use any suitable mineral oil or synthetic oil, and normally it is possible to use base oils, singly or in mixtures, that belong to Group III and Group II of the base oil categories of the API (American Petroleum Institute) .
- Group III and Group II base oils include, for example, paraffinic mineral oils obtained by a high degree of hydrorefining in respect of lubricating oil fractions obtained by atmospheric distillation of crude oil, base oils refined by the Isodewax process which dewaxes and substitutes the wax produced by the dewaxing process with isoparaffins, base oils refined by the Mobil wax isomerisation process, and the so-called GTL (gas-to- liquid) base oils solvent dewaxed or catalyst dewaxed after synthesis by the Fischer-Tropsch method. They include also those that may be designated as "synthetic oils" according to the rulings of the NAD (National Advertising Division) which is responsible for advertising adjudications in America. Phenolic anti-oxidants and amine-based anti-oxidants are blended together in these base oils.
- phenolic anti-oxidants mention may be made of 2, 6-di-t-butylphenol, 2, 6-di-t-butyl-p- cresol, 2, 6-di-t-butyl-4-ethylphenol, 2,2'- methylenebis (4-methyl-6-t-butylphenol) , 2,2'- methylenebis ( 4-ethyl-6-t-butylphenol ) , 4,4' -bis (2, 6-di-t- butylphenol) , 4, 4 ' -thiobis (6-t-butyl-o-cresol) , and alkyl alcohol esters of 3- ( 4-hydroxy-3, 5-di-t-butyl- phenyl ) propionic acid such as 6 methylheptyl alcohol esters of 3- ( 4-hydroxy-3, 5-di-t-butyl-phenyl) propionic acid.
- amine-based antioxidants mention may be made of diphenylamines, p,p'- dioctyldiphenylamines, p, p ' -dinonyldiphenylamines, p,p'- didodecyldiphenylamines, phenyl- ⁇ -naphthylamines, p- octylphenyl- ⁇ -naphthylamines, p-nonylphenyl- ⁇ - naphthylamines and p-dodecylphenyl- ⁇ -naphthylamines, and mixtures thereof.
- diphenylamines are a diphenylamine which is the reaction product of N-phenylbenzeneamine and 2,4,4- trimethylpentene .
- the amount of the above-mentioned phenolic antioxidant is from 0.5 to 5.0% by mass based on the total amount of the lubricating oil composition, and preferably from 0.5 to 2% by mass.
- the amount of the above-mentioned amine-based antioxidant is from 0.5 to 5.0% by mass based on the total amount of the lubricating oil composition, and preferably from 0.5 to 2% by mass.
- the phenolic anti-oxidants and the amine-based antioxidants are used respectively in the above-mentioned amounts, but it is further required that the total amount of the two anti-oxidants at the same time is not less than 2% by mass. If the total amount of both is less than that, the expected effect will not be obtained.
- the present invention provides a method of operating a diesel engine comprising lubricating the diesel engine with a lubricating composition according to the present invention and using a biofuel, preferably derived from rapeseed oil, as fuel.

- the biodiesel fuel (BDF) was a methyl ester derived from rapeseed oil and was prepared so as to have the properties shown in Table 2.
- Base oil a mineral oil belonging to API Group III
- Phenolic anti-oxidant 6 methylheptyl alcohol ester of 3- ( 4-hydroxy-3, 5-di-t-butyl-phenyl) propionic acid
- Additives package additives containing dispersant, ZnDTP and detergent.
- Comparative Example 6 was a composition with a JASO (Engine Oil Standards Implementation Panel) DH-2 level diesel combustion engine oil for use in automotive vehicles.
- JASO Engine Oil Standards Implementation Panel
- Comparative Example 2 used 2.5% by mass of only the amine-based anti-oxidant, and although the total amount exceeded 2% by mass the hot tube score was poor at 2.0. More amine-based anti-oxidant was added to Comparative Example 3 than in Comparative Example 2, but the hot tube score rose only to 5.0.
- Comparative Example 4 used 2.5% by mass of only the phenolic anti-oxidant, and although the total amount exceeded 2% by mass the hot tube score was poor at 3.0.
- Comparative Example 5 used both anti- oxidants together, but the total amount was less than 2% by mass and so the hot-tube score was poor at 2.5. A satisfactory effect was thus not obtained for any of Comparative Examples 1-5
- Comparative Example 6 had no admixture of biofuel, and even though no phenolic anti-oxidant or amine-based anti-oxidant was used, the hot tube score was 7.0 and it can be seen that a satisfactory effect was obtained.
